понедельник, 1 июня 2009 г.

UDA, Ultimate Deployment Appliance

Мой любимый Virtual Appliance - UDA, Ultimate Deployment Appliance.
Не могу сказать, что я часто им пользуюсь - но он очень хорошо иллюстрирует сам подход "виртуальных решений", "виртуальных модулей", и он очень крепко сделан.
Короче, мне он нравится :)

Т.к. он мне нравится, я упомянул его на wiki.vm4.ru - wiki.vm4.ru/uda - как хороший пример.
И накатал русскоязычную инструкцию как с ней работать.

Поводом вспомнить про этот универсальный сервер дистанционного развертывания(а я именно с ним реализовывал загрузку ESXi по PXE) послужило появление бета версии UDA 2.0.
из нового:
  • ESX4 Support
  • Solaris Sparc Support
  • Based on Centos 5.3
    The UDA is now based on an enterprise ready Linux distribution.
  • First Boot Wizard
    Turn on the appliance and it will run a wizard that lets you configure the UDA before it tries to access the network.
  • Improved User Interface
    Well, that's personal of course, just check it out and let me know what you think!
  • Operating System Flavors
    You can now add as many operating system flavors as you want. Many people on the forums asked about how to get e.g. Windows XP Home and Windows XP Professional on the UDA at the same time. It was possible by changing/remounting the ISO files and some manual fiddling, but now you can add as many as you like.
  • Subtemplates
    You can now specify a list of variables and values and use them all within the same template. You will not have to add a new template for every new system anymore. (You'll need documentation to use this, but that is not ready yet :-)
  • PXE password
    If you are using the UDA in an environment where you do not want all users to have access to the templates using PXE boot, you can use a menu password.
  • Mounting 256 ISO files
    On the forums we've seen people having troube with a 'no free loop devices' error. This was caused by the UDA not having enough reservations for mounting ISO's. You can now mount up to 256 iso files at the same time.
  • Add VMWare Tools from the web-interface
    Tell the UDA where your linux.iso file is containing the vmware tools and it will install them for you.
  • Manual Configuration
    Lots of people were creating their own additions for bootable floppies over PXE. Good stuff that would break when the UDA regenerated the boot menu. Now you can manage your manual configuration from within the web-interface (and they will stay on the menu :-).
  • Easily extend diskspace
    Extend the space for the local storage or the UDA system volume by adding as many virtual disks as you like. Use the webinterface to activate the new disks
  • Use the CDROM station(s) in the UDA virtual machine
    You can now add a cdrom drive to the UDA virtual machine and it will detect it.





8 комментариев:

  1. Добрый день, да Appliance отличный.
    Для установки серверов, esx, и XP c файлами ответов всё очень удобно.
    Вот только уже неделю бьюсь и не могу создать BartPE. По каким то непонятным причинам, в выборе ISO BartPE и 2003 всегда 2003 ISO или XP iso и выбрать можно только один образ на оба пункта, никакого bart PE который я закачал, выбрать не предлагает, и никак не пойму что я делаю нетак.
    Очень хотелось бы использовать данный aplliance, но отстуствие возможности использовать Bartp PE сводит всё на нет.
    Есть ли возможно подсказать что в моей последовательности нетак? (ivfamilСОБАКАgmail.com)

    ОтветитьУдалить
  2. нет UDA под рукой чтобы проверить что там и как.

    ОтветитьУдалить
  3. michigun, да может быть и ненужна UDA под рукой.
    Я просто опишу последовательность действий, изначально я возможно делаю что то нетак.

    - Установил, настроил DNS, IP, GW
    - Добавил 30гб 2-рой HDD, место разметил.
    - Закачал win2003 sp2
    - Замонтировал как 2003
    - Далее закачал созданный на основе дистриба BartPE.iso
    - Захожу что бы добавить новую OS, выбираю вместо 2000-xp-2003 BartPE
    - И тут получается какой то бред, в пунтка Bartp PE ISO можно выбрать ISO только 2003 который я заливал. В пункте 2003 iso можно выбрать только 2003 опять же.. на хранилище толчно лежит мой bartpe, но выбрать его нет возможности нетку его в контекстном меню.
    - Если делать BartPE из варианта 2003-2003 то вроде как succes - но что дальше, эта штука не грузится, да и нету там ведь BartPE.
    - Причем если закачать XP.iso, то при создание Bart PE можно выбрать для обоих ISO уже только XP ISO...
    Версия 2.0 UDA. Нигде ни на каких форумах я ошибок не наблюдал.

    ОтветитьУдалить
  4. по моему, вы не сделали mount point с BartPE.

    ОтветитьУдалить
  5. mount point с BartPE. - наверно я неправильно понимаю.
    Что есть mount point? это в разделе Storage, где необходимо замонтировать Windows Network Share и положить туда BartPe или это в разделе OS где необходимо выбрать BartPE профиль и исо 2003, но тогда выше описанная ситуация повторяеться.
    Уточните пожалуйста о чем именно идет речь?

    ОтветитьУдалить
  6. Сейчас создал шару на своём пк, положил в эту шару win2003.iso bartpe.iso.
    Замонтировал данную шару в UDA
    Замонтировал OS 2003.

    - Пробую теперь замонтировать BartPE, в обоих местах назначения есть выбор только bartPE... хотя есть же в той же шаре 2003.iso так же.

    попробовал запустить создание при условие что оба источника BartPE UDA заругалась Could not get or extract startrom.n12

    ОтветитьУдалить
  7. Ну вот у меня под рукой оказалась UDA 1.4.
    BartPE под рукой нет.
    Последовательность действия в теории такая:
    Mount Points - там указываем шару с BartPE.iso

    затем OS -> строка BartPE -> configure. Выбираем шару из предыдущего пункта.
    она должна стать mount.

    может быть в UDA 2 что то по другому.

    ОтветитьУдалить
  8. michigun Спасибо, попробую 1.4, если там получится, значит есть некая разница в между принципом реализации в 2.0 и 1.4.
    Просто 1.4 мне не подходит так как в ней нет паролирование PXE среды. Собственно поэтому бьюся с 2.0 так как кому не лень BartPE я не могу разрешить грузить.

    ОтветитьУдалить